Metcalfe, ERE Committee to Receive Expert Testimony on Protecting Citizens, Energy Jobs from Carbon Taxes, Overregulation
PA House Environmental Resources and Energy (ERE) Committee Majority Chairman Daryl Metcalfe (R-Butler) will once again convene a public hearing to receive expert, factual testimony on the consequences of Pennsylvania joining any cap-and-trade, carbon tax-imposing emissions program such as the Regional Greenhouse Gas Initiative (RGGI).
The hearing will feature presentations from Michelle Bloodworth, president and CEO, America’s Power; Anthony Holtzman, Esq., K&L Gates LLP; Ashley Klingensmith, Americans for Prosperity – PA; and Shawn Steffee, Boilermakers Local 154.
Participation in RGGI could eliminate more than 30% of the state’s current energy generation capacity, kill thousands of family-sustaining energy jobs, undermine Pennsylvania’s status as a leading natural gas producer and energy exporter, and guarantee skyrocketing electricity rates for everyone through excessive carbon taxes and overregulation.
